Baked Chicken Schnitzel By Chef V

How to make it 
                    - Line a large baking sheet with tinfoil(for easy clean up), and drizzle with oil(a thin layer), preheat oven to 425 and place tray in oven.
- Flatten out chicken breast halves so they are all the same width about 1/4 inch
- season both sides of chicken pieces with salt and pepper.
- mix flour with paprika on a large plate
- season eggs with salt and pepper and whisk together in a shallow bowl
- place bread crumbs on a large plate, and mix in the zest of 1 lemon.
- dredge each piece of chicken in flour, egg, and then breadcrumbs, and set aside on a clean plate.
- continue for all pieces of chicken.
- When oven is preheated, carefully remove pan from oven and place chicken on in one single layer.
- drizzle tops of chicken with oil, and return to oven
- cook for 5-6 minutes, flip, and return to oven for another 5-6 minutes.
